Blog #180: Toy Review: Transformers: Prime Cyberverse Commander Ultra Magnus

The long overdue second wave of Transformers: Prime Cyberverse Commanders finally is hitting store shelves.  It includes, Nightwatch Optimus Prime, Ironhide, Ultra Magnus, and Dreadwing.

Transformers: Prime Cyberverse Commander Ultra Magnus


Vehicle Mode: Ultra Magnus’s vehicle mode isn’t anything special.  It is a flatbed truck with a cannon mounted on the back.  Not bad looking at all, just fairly plain, with the square cab and flat back.  The gun looks nice, it just feels too small for the space it’s supposed to be taking up.

Robot Mode: In robot mode, Ultra Magnus is a different story.  He looks really great, with a nice head sculpt and awesome hammer.  He is bulky looking, which he should be.  The only problem is, as with Dreadwing, he either has a design flaw or poor quality control.  His shoulder and elbow joint are so loose he can’t even hold up the hammer.  It’s really too bad such a nice looking toy has such a terrible flaw.

Overall: It’s just too nice not to have, even if it’s a design flaw and they all have loose arm joints.  Whether it is poor quality control or bad design they really ruined an otherwise excellent toy.
